Please remember, The French Touch is a sandwich shop and offers lighter fare as opposed to full breakfasts or dinner type meals - coffee and pastries, lovely luncheon salad plates and sandwiches along with a full array of what my DH would call foo-foo drinks. I had a fruit salad plate that was ripe and juicy - delicious, and J had a baguette sandwich that was served with a small salad on the side. I think they offered multiple types of pastas, a quiche of the day and multiple salad plates. They are open for brunch through late lunch but I’ve forgotten the exact hours - I’m thinking 10:00 to 4 or 5:00.
